Taste, Texture, and Tradition: The Components of a Winning Hamper Gourmet Foods That Pair Perfectly

A well‑curated hamper is a symphony of flavors. Here are some classic pairings that work wonders with most premium wines:

Artisanal cheeses – brie, aged cheddar, or a sharp Gouda Charcuterie – prosciutto, salami, and pâté Dark chocolate – bittersweet or milk‑based for a sweet finish Fresh fruit – figs, grapes, or dried apricots Olive oil & balsamic glaze – for a finishing touch

These items complement the wine’s profile and invite the recipient to experiment with tasting notes.

How to Choose the Right Hamper for Your Recipient Consider Their Palate

Not everyone is a wine aficionado. If you’re unsure, opt for a versatile selection:

A rosé for a lighter, fruit‑forward profile A full‑bodied red for those who enjoy deeper flavors A sparkling wine for celebratory moments

Adding a tasting guide can help the recipient explore the Great site wine’s nuances.

Match the Hamper to the Occasion

The holiday setting can influence your choice:

Corporate gifting: Choose a classic, elegant wine and a sleek basket Family gift: Go for a mix of wine styles and comfort foods Friends: Add a personal touch, like a custom label or a favorite snack

The key is to align the hamper’s theme with the recipient’s personality and the occasion’s tone.
